      @@shopandmath thank you for the reply. It festered to the point I couldn’t take it anymore. I pulled the clutch and the trip arm. I pulled the gear out of the front and found it was packed with old hard grease. I cleaned out as much as I could and saturated it with spindle oil. Assembled everything and tested it. It works beautifully now but all the spindle oil is leaking out all over the table below lol. It was only temporary. But this machine has a grease zerk above it and I’m pretty sure it was not supposed to be greased, but oiled instead. So now I’m not sure what to run in it. But I’m going to pull it apart one more time and clean it out. Once I figure out what to put back in there.

      You can use anything to clean a surface plate just as long as it does 3 things
      1 removes oils and dirt (lifting and encapsulating)
      2 does not have an acid that will damage or stain the stone
      3 does not leave a residue or film that will effect dimensional accuracy or have a high PH level to damage the parts that touch the stone
      I have seen someone clean the plate with some thing they shouldn’t have and the next day the part was welded to the plate (required a hammer to brake it free)
      Pure alcohol does leave a layer on the plate (I do not remember what it is called)
